On September 11-12, 2008, OSU Extension – Veterinary Medicine, will host a conference entitled “One-Medicine Conference: Contemporary Issues in Public Health.” The goal of this conference is to provide updates on information and exchange ideas about the epidemiology and current research on persistent, emerging, and re-emerging infectious diseases of concern to veterinary and public health. Conference speakers will address surveillance, research, and outreach activities related to these public health threats. Through this dialogue between researchers and public health practitioners, the program committee hopes to increase communications and interactions among all individuals involved in protecting the public from infectious diseases shared between humans and animals.
